The vines had been cleared away and the temple grounds restored to their former glory. It had taken the workmen several days, but the temple was back in operation. Sulrad was now free to investigate the strange doorway below ground they had discovered earlier. It was graven with ancient symbols that should indicate what it was for. Heâd been so caught up in his anger over what the wizards had done to the temple that he had paid it little heed. Now he had the time to discover what they had tried to deny him.
He brushed away the dirt so he could read the runes carved in the doorposts. They were ancient and strange to his eye. They looked similar to one of the wizardsâ languages he had learned in Amedon.
âYes. This is a wizardâs.â He told the acolyte who had accompanied him and Veran. âFetch me parchment and charcoal. I wish to study them at my leisure. Ask Ignal to find them in my study.â
Sulrad turned to Veran. âCan you read these?â
Veran shrugged.
Sulrad ran his hand over the symbols. âTheyâre ancient, that much I know. They look similar to runes that I have studied. These symbols usually give one a hint as to how to open the doors.
âSee this one?â Sulrad pointed to one of the symbols. âThis is very ancient, but one that has not changed much over time.â It was a crude representation of a snake with wings and short, stubby legs.
âDoes this mean what I think it does?â Veran asked.
âIt is the symbol for dragons,â Sulrad explained.
âThis must be the study of a powerful wizard. There will be much to learn from this place.â
âIf we can ever learn how to open the door,â Sulrad said. âWhy would a wizard study dragons?â
âLegend has it that a wizard devised a spell to command the dragons so he could use them for his own purposes. He made war on another group of wizards and used the dragons as his weapon. The dragons fought valiantly and killed many of the opposing wizards until the dragons eventually gained their freedom and left this realm. The wizard who commanded the dragons was killed in that final battle and his spells were lost. Dragons are rarely seen these days, and most folks think of them only as legend. Anyone who tells tales of seeing a dragon is laughed at. Few even admit it, if they chance to see one today.â
The acolyte returned with several sheets of parchment and a charcoal lump. Sulrad took the sheets, laid them over the runes, and rubbed until he had a copy of all of them. He rolled up the parchment and handed it to Veran.
âTake this to my study. I will search the records to see if I can make sense of this. It may provide a clue to the opening of the door.â
âYes, Father.â Veran bowed his head and departed.
Sulrad ran his hands over the runes, caressing them, feeling the edges of the carving in the rough stone.
